For beginners, the world of seed saving can seem daunting, but it doesn’t have to be. The key is to start with easily manageable vegetables, particularly those that are self-pollinating. These plants produce seeds that are “true-to-type,” meaning the offspring will closely resemble the parent plant, ensuring predictable results in your garden. Tomatoes, peppers, and beans stand out as excellent choices for your inaugural seed-saving adventures due to their straightforward processes and reliable outcomes. Mastering the art of saving seeds from these common garden staples will build your confidence and set the foundation for exploring more complex varieties in the future.

Why Embrace Seed Saving? The Benefits of a Sustainable Garden
The decision to save seeds from your garden offers a multitude of advantages that extend beyond mere cost savings. It’s a holistic approach to gardening that strengthens your connection to nature and promotes long-term sustainability:
- **Cost-Effectiveness:** Purchasing new seeds each season can quickly add up. Saving your own seeds eliminates this recurring expense, making gardening more affordable and accessible.
- **Preserving Heirloom Varieties:** Many commercially available seeds are hybrids, which don’t reliably produce true-to-type offspring. Saving seeds from open-pollinated or heirloom varieties helps preserve their unique flavors, characteristics, and genetic diversity, which are often lost in industrial agriculture.
- **Adapting Plants to Your Climate:** When you save seeds from plants that thrived in your specific garden conditions, you’re naturally selecting for traits that are well-suited to your local soil, climate, and pest pressures. Over time, your plants will become increasingly robust and productive in your unique environment.
- **Food Security and Self-Sufficiency:** Knowing you can reproduce your own food supply provides a profound sense of independence and security. It reduces reliance on external sources and strengthens your personal food system.
- **Genetic Selection:** You have the power to select seeds from the healthiest, most vigorous plants that produce the best yields. This intentional selection improves the quality and resilience of your crops over successive generations.
- **Education and Connection:** Seed saving is an engaging educational process that deepens your understanding of plant life cycles and ecological principles. It fosters a greater appreciation for the food you grow and consume.
Understanding Seed Types for Successful Saving
Before you begin, it’s crucial to understand the difference between various seed types, as this will determine the success and predictability of your seed-saving efforts:
- **Open-Pollinated (OP) Varieties:** These plants are pollinated by insects, wind, or other natural means. When saved correctly, seeds from open-pollinated plants (including heirlooms) will produce plants that are true-to-type, meaning they will closely resemble their parent plant. These are the best candidates for seed saving.
- **Self-Pollinating Plants:** A subset of open-pollinated varieties, these plants can pollinate themselves without needing another plant or external agent. Tomatoes, beans, peas, and many pepper varieties fall into this category, making them ideal for beginners because cross-pollination is less likely to occur.
- **Cross-Pollinating Plants:** These require pollen from another plant of the same species for fertilization. While their seeds can be saved, maintaining true-to-type characteristics requires careful isolation to prevent cross-pollination with other varieties. Examples include corn, squash, and melons. Beginners are often advised to start with self-pollinators to avoid unexpected results.
- **Hybrid (F1) Varieties:** These are created by crossing two different parent lines to produce offspring with desirable traits like increased vigor or disease resistance. However, seeds saved from F1 hybrids will not grow true to the parent plant; their offspring will often exhibit a wide range of characteristics from either grandparent, or simply revert to less desirable traits. Avoid saving seeds from F1 hybrids if you want consistent results.
Essential Materials for Your Seed Saving Toolkit:
Equipping yourself with the right tools makes the seed-saving process efficient and enjoyable. Most items are readily available around your home or at a local store:
- **Mason Jars (or other glass jars with lids):** Perfect for fermentation and short-term seed storage.
- **A Pie Plate (or ceramic plate, sheet pan, parchment paper, coffee filters):** Ideal non-stick surfaces for drying seeds. Avoid paper towels as seeds can stick.
- **Clean Water:** For rinsing and, in some cases, fermenting.
- **A Spoon or Knife:** For scooping out pulp and seeds.
- **Fine Mesh Strainer:** Essential for separating seeds from pulp and water after fermentation.
- **Labels and Permanent Marker:** Crucial for accurate record-keeping (variety, date, location).
- **Small Envelopes or Paper Bags:** Best for long-term storage of completely dry seeds.
Directions: Mastering Tomato Seed Saving Through Fermentation
Saving tomato seeds is often considered one of the easiest and most effective methods, primarily due to their self-pollinating nature and the beneficial fermentation process. This method ensures that healthy, viable seeds are separated from any disease-carrying pulp and germination inhibitors.
Step 1: Selecting the Perfect Tomatoes
Success begins with selection. Choose the healthiest, most vigorous tomatoes from your best-producing plants. Look for fruits that are fully ripe, free from disease, cracking, or insect damage, and exhibit the desired characteristics (size, flavor, color) of the variety you wish to propagate. Avoid saving seeds from the first few tomatoes of the season, as these might not represent the plant’s full potential.
Step 2: Extracting the Pulp
Carefully slice open your chosen tomatoes. For smaller varieties, simply squeeze the seeds and gel into a clean Mason jar. For larger tomatoes, use a spoon or your fingers to scoop out the seed-filled pulp and gel directly into the jar. Don’t worry if some flesh comes along – the fermentation process will take care of it.
Step 3: The Fermentation Process
Add a small amount of clean water to the jar, just enough to cover the pulp. Stir the mixture gently, then loosely place a lid on the jar (don’t seal it tightly, as gases will be produced). Let this mixture sit at room temperature for approximately 3 to 5 days. During this time, beneficial microbes will break down the gelatinous sac surrounding each seed (which contains germination inhibitors) and consume any lingering pulp. You’ll observe a frothy, sometimes moldy, layer forming on top. This is a normal and crucial part of the process, indicating that fermentation is actively occurring.

Step 4: Separating and Rinsing the Seeds
After 3-5 days, the mixture will appear frothy and potentially have a layer of mold. The viable seeds will have sunk to the bottom of the jar. Gently pour off the surface layer of mold, pulp, and any floating, non-viable seeds. Then, fill the jar with fresh water, stir, and let the good seeds settle again. Repeat this rinsing process several times until the water runs clear and all pulp residue is gone. Finally, pour the clean seeds into a fine-mesh strainer and rinse them thoroughly under running water.
Step 5: Drying the Seeds
This is a critical step for long-term viability. Spread the rinsed tomato seeds thinly in a single layer on a non-stick surface, such as a ceramic plate, a glass pie plate, a sheet of parchment paper, or a coffee filter. Avoid using paper towels, as the seeds will stick once dry. Place the plate in a warm, dry, well-ventilated area, out of direct sunlight. Allow the seeds to dry completely for several days, or even up to two weeks, depending on humidity levels. The seeds should be brittle and snap easily when bent, indicating they are fully dry.

Saving Seeds from Other Easy Vegetables
Once you’ve mastered tomato seeds, expand your horizons with other simple-to-save varieties:
Pepper Seeds
Peppers are another self-pollinating vegetable, making their seeds relatively easy to save. Select fully ripe, healthy peppers from robust plants. Cut the pepper open and carefully remove the core (placenta) to which the seeds are attached. Gently separate the seeds from the core. Spread the seeds on a plate or screen in a single layer and allow them to air dry completely for about one to two weeks in a warm, dry, well-ventilated area. Ensure they are fully brittle before storage. While peppers are largely self-pollinating, slight cross-pollination can occur if different varieties are grown very close together, so be mindful of proximity if purity is paramount.
Bean and Pea Seeds
Saving bean and pea seeds is incredibly straightforward. Allow the pods to remain on the plant until they are completely mature, dry, and brittle. For most varieties, this means the pods will turn yellow or brown and rattle when shaken. Once thoroughly dried on the plant, harvest the pods. Shell the dry pods to extract the seeds. Spread the seeds out on a tray or screen for a few more days to ensure any residual moisture has evaporated. They should be hard and firm. Green beans and peas are prime examples of self-pollinating plants, making their seeds very reliable for saving.
Lettuce Seeds
Lettuce seeds are also simple to save, though they require patience as the plant “bolts” and goes to flower. Allow a healthy lettuce plant to send up a tall flower stalk. The small yellow or white flowers will eventually turn into fluffy seed heads, similar to tiny dandelions. When the fluff is fully dry and easily comes off, collect the seed heads by hand or by cutting the stalk. Rub the heads between your hands over a container to release the seeds. You might need to winnow them by gently blowing away the chaff from the heavier seeds. Ensure the seeds are completely dry before storing.
Storing Your Precious Seeds for Longevity
Proper storage is crucial for maintaining seed viability and ensuring successful germination in future seasons. Seeds are living embryos, and their longevity depends on protection from environmental stressors:
- **Cool, Dark, and Dry Conditions:** This is the golden rule for seed storage. Heat, light, and moisture are the primary enemies of seed viability.
- **Airtight Containers:** Once thoroughly dry, store your seeds in airtight containers to protect them from humidity and pests. Glass jars with tight-fitting lids, sealed plastic bags, or even small metal tins work well.
- **Desiccants:** For added protection against moisture, especially in humid climates, consider adding a small packet of silica gel or a teaspoon of powdered milk (wrapped in tissue) to your airtight container.
- **Labeling is Key:** Always label your containers clearly with the plant variety, the date the seeds were harvested, and any relevant notes (e.g., “best tasting,” “disease resistant”). This information is invaluable for future planting and tracking.
- **Storage Locations:** A cool pantry, a closet, or a refrigerator are excellent places for short to medium-term storage. For very long-term storage (several years), a freezer can be used, but ensure seeds are extremely dry before freezing to prevent cell damage.
- **Seed Longevity:** Different seeds have varying lifespans. For example, onion seeds are viable for only about a year, while tomato and cucumber seeds can last 5-10 years or more under ideal conditions. Understanding these ranges helps you prioritize which seeds to plant first.
Tips for Successful Seed Saving
To maximize your seed-saving success and enjoy bountiful harvests year after year, keep these helpful tips in mind:
- **Start Simple:** Don’t overwhelm yourself. Begin with one or two easy-to-save varieties, like tomatoes or beans, and gradually expand your repertoire.
- **Observe and Select:** Continuously observe your plants throughout the season. Choose seeds only from the healthiest, most productive, and disease-free plants that exhibit the traits you desire. This practice helps improve your garden’s genetics over time.
- **Allow Full Maturity:** For most seeds, it’s essential to let the fruit or pod mature fully on the plant, often beyond the stage at which you would typically harvest for eating. This ensures the seeds inside are fully developed and viable.
- **Ensure Complete Dryness:** This cannot be overstressed. Any residual moisture can lead to mold, rot, or premature germination, rendering your saved seeds useless. When in doubt, let them dry for a few extra days.
- **Record Keeping:** Maintain a simple garden journal. Note down the varieties you’ve saved, harvest dates, storage methods, and future planting observations. This helps you learn and refine your techniques.
- **Avoid Hybrid Seeds:** As mentioned, avoid saving seeds from “F1 Hybrid” varieties, as they will not grow true to type. Always choose open-pollinated or heirloom seeds for reliable results.
